Jotun paints 2016 colour trends

A few weeks ago, I got a sneak peek at Jotun’s new collection and I was blown away. This week, the company has officially launched their 2016 Wall Trends at Dubai’s Downtown Design – a trade fair dedicated to original and quality design. The event, coinciding with Dubai Design Week, is in it’s third year and is well worth a visit for all design enthusiasts. Dubai is quite literally buzzing with creativity at the moment!

Earlier this week I popped in at Downtown Design’s preview event and had the pleasure of meeting Jotun’s Global Colour and Creative Director, Lisbeth Larsen. This dynamic and energetic woman is the driving force behind Jotun’s colour selections and her influence (and infectious personality) is a shining example of why the Scandinavians remain at the forefront of global design and interior trends.

There is so much to love about Jotun’s 2016 Wall Trends. The colours and themes are inspired by the world that surrounds us, and as Jotun so aptly puts it, are “reflections of a journey – one that makes a house become a home.” Whilst I love a bit of pretty marketing talk as much as the next person, let me assure you, this particular collection truly resonates with me and there is something in here for everyone. Not only is there a stunning range of colours to choose from, but Jotun also offers a selection of paint techniques that will give your walls a textured look of linen, brick or concrete.

You can take a look at the full palette here but the top three images are my stand-out favourites.
